Items in this collection were digitized from the Keeneland Library’s Joel Clyne Meadors Photographic Negative Collection. The collection, comprised of more than 5,000 acetate negatives, includes photographs of Thoroughbred horses, horse farms, racetrack scenes, horse sales, and people active in the Thoroughbred industry; as well as a group of negatives on business and commercial subjects in Lexington, Kentucky.
Joel Clyne “Skeets” Meadors maintained a full-time career as a photographer, specializing in conformation images of stallions, mares, and yearlings from 1947 to 1967.

Conformation shot of the Thoroughbred Grey Dawn with groom taken in April of 1967.
Grey Dawn was bred, foaled (1960), and raced in France by Gertrude Widener who maintained racing stables in both New York and France.
Grey Dawn claimed the French Champion Two-Year-Old Colt title and was the only horse to have ever bested Sea-Bird before being sent to race in the U.S. in 1966.
Registered as Grey Dawn II for his American racing career, he was trained by Horatio Luro and raced with moderate success before being retired to stud at Domino Stud Farm in Lexington, Kentucky.
Grey Dawn successfully sired more 73 stakes winners and was the broodmare sire of more than 125 stakes winners – earning him the rank of North American Leading Broodmare Sire in 1990.
